The New York Notice of Change of Address — For Pro Se Litigants only is a form that must be filled out by individuals who are representing themselves in court proceedings and have recently changed their address. This document must be filed with the court where the proceedings are taking place, and it serves to notify the court and the other parties involved in the case of the new address. The form contains fields for the new address, as well as the case number, case title, and court's location. There are two types of New York Notice of Change of Address — For Pro Se Litigants only: one for those who are representing themselves in a Supreme Court case, and one for those representing themselves in a court of appeals case.
